What is the fuel efficiency of the Alfa Romeo 164?
The 1993 Alfa Romeo 164 with a 3.0L engine and manual transmission averages around 18-22 MPG, which is typical for a performance-oriented compact car of its era.

How reliable is the Alfa Romeo 164?
As a 1993 model, the Alfa Romeo 164 may require more maintenance than newer cars. Italian cars of this era are known for their character but may not be as reliable as some Japanese or American counterparts.
What are the pros and cons of the Alfa Romeo 164 for daily driving?
Pros: Sporty handling, unique styling, engaging manual transmission. Cons: Lower fuel efficiency, premium gas requirement, potential maintenance costs due to age, and limited modern safety features.
